Myriad unveils positive results of Prolaris test analysis
3 February 2012 - Myriad Genetics Inc (NASDAQ:MYGN) informed on Thursday that the results of the Prolaris study, which analyzes the expression level of 46 cell cycle progression genes, demonstrated significant and unique prognostic ability in a contemporary cohort of men who had undergone radical prostatectomy, and accurately predicted their elevated risk for prostate cancer recurrence.

The results were presented at the 2012 Genitourinary Cancers Symposium on 2 February 2012.

The researchers analyzed the Prolaris CCP score of 413 men's cancers from a contemporary cohort who had undergone radical prostatectomy. The results showed that the Prolaris test effectively identified men with risk of biochemical recurrence. Overall, 100% of patients in the study with low-risk Prolaris scores experienced no disease recurrence after five years, while recurrences were registered in 50% of the patients with high-risk Prolaris scores.
